Essential Campfire Kitchen Utensils
To master the art of outdoor cooking, having the right campfire kitchen utensils is imperative. Below is a well-curated list of essential tools you’ll need:
1. Cast Iron Cookware
Cast iron skillets and dutch ovens are indispensable for outdoor cooking:
- Durability: Cast iron cookware can withstand high heat and can last for generations.
- Versatility: Ideal for frying, baking, and even simmering stews over a fire.
2. Long-Handled Utensils
Investing in long-handled spatulas, tongs, and forks is key to safe cooking:
- Safety: Keeps your hands away from the flames while cooking.
- Control: Easier maneuverability for flipping and handling food.
3.Grilling Basket
A grilling basket is perfect for cooking vegetables and smaller items:
- Prevents Loss: Keeps small items from falling into the fire.
- Even Cooking: Allows for great heat distribution.
4. Fire Pit and grill Grate
For a customary campfire cooking experience, a fire pit with a grill grate is essential:
- Versatile Cooking Surface: Perfect for grilling meat or toasting marshmallows.
- convenience: Creates an elevated cooking space.
5. Heavy-Duty Foil
Must-have for wrapping food to cook it directly in the embers:
- Packable: Easy to carry and store.
- Flavorful Wraps: Infuses flavors while cooking.
6. Campfire Cooking Tripod
For those who enjoy hanging pots over the fire, a cooking tripod is an essential tool:
- Flexibility: Adjust the height based on the fire.
- Stability: Holds heavy pots securely.
7. Ash Shovel
Cleaning up after your cooking endeavors is important for safety and hygiene:
- Efficient Cleanup: Easily manage ash and debris from your fire.
- Campground Safety: Help maintain a clean environment.
Practical Tips for Outdoor Cooking
To elevate your outdoor cooking experience, consider the following practical tips:
- Plan Your Menu: Prepare a menu in advance to ensure you have all necessary ingredients and utensils.
- Prep Ingredients: Chop, marinate, and measure ingredients at home to save time and effort outdoors.
- Fire Safety: Always build your fire in a safe location and ensure it is fully extinguished afterward.
- Experiment with Flavors: Use natural herbs and spices found in the wild to enhance your dishes.
